////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////
|
|
/// @brief initialises a new read-write lock
|
|
///
|
|
/// A ReadWriteLock maintains a pair of associated locks, one for read-only
|
|
/// operations and one for writing. The read lock may be held simultaneously by
|
|
/// multiple reader threads, so long as there are no writers. The write lock is
|
|
/// exclusive.
|
|
///
|
|
/// A read-write lock allows for a greater level of concurrency in accessing
|
|
/// shared data than that permitted by a mutual exclusion lock. It exploits the
|
|
/// fact that while only a single thread at a time (a writer thread) can modify
|
|
/// the shared data, in many cases any number of threads can concurrently read
|
|
/// the data (hence reader threads). In theory, the increase in concurrency
|
|
/// permitted by the use of a read-write lock will lead to performance
|
|
/// improvements over the use of a mutual exclusion lock. In practice this
|
|
/// increase in concurrency will only be fully realized on a multi-processor,
|
|
/// and then only if the access patterns for the shared data are suitable.
|
|
////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////
|
|
|
|
void TRI_InitReadWriteLock (TRI_read_write_lock_t* lock);

////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////
|
|
/// @brief performs an atomic compare and swap operation on a 32bit integer.
|
|
///
|
|
/// The position of 'theValue' must be aligned on a 32 bit boundary. The function
|
|
/// performs the following atomically: compares the value stored in the position
|
|
/// pointed to by <theValue> with the value of <oldValue>. if the value stored
|
|
/// in position <theValue> is EQUAL to the value of <oldValue>, then the
|
|
/// <newValue> is stored in the position pointed to by <theValue> (true is
|
|
/// returned), otherwise no operation is performed (false is returned).
|
|
////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////////
